Output 2980b6ad06ba98892bc98cc8c6efb25561f90a3b4946b193b0e1b69e17ba3eb7:0

value
128806619
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d13bbc733f7e3c4b7ecec80a2a5dbe676126ccb OP_EQUALVERIFY OP_CHECKSIG
address
16ZwroyLyP1J82s7EMvYJ3StHB8qUeCFX3
transaction
2980b6ad06ba98892bc98cc8c6efb25561f90a3b4946b193b0e1b69e17ba3eb7
confirmations
556313
spent
true